‘Shame on those who worship money’, Omotola Jalade-Ekeinde lashes out at FG

 

Omotola Jalade-Ekeiende has lashed out at the Nigerian Federal Government on social network Twitter regarding the current state of the country.
The actress on Thursday, June 13, 2013 blew off steam on her Twitter page. In a quick rant, she questioned the state of Nigerians concerning health care issues and job security and more interestingly, why those elected in power have failed to do their jobs…
Hmmm…. I keep asking. What is the Value of a Nigerian Life.  What is the primary JOB of a Government?‘, the mother of four asked adding ‘SHAME on Humans who pledge to serve fellow humans,get in2 POWER n ignore their DUTIES,intimidate d citizens,becomn headboys of local schools’.
Omotola made the coveted TIME 100 list looks to use her influential position to create some sort of awareness – she tweeted at the Amnesty International Twitter account while continuing with her probing questions – ‘Are Nigerians ENTITLED to health care benefits?what’s the way forward from maternal mortality for a start?‘, she wrote.
She also promised to continue with her NGO program Omotola Youth Empowerment Program (OYEP). ‘I will do something, perhaps with OYEP,you can too sign petitions and cc @TIME  @CNN  @amnesty we trend with anything ,we can with petitions‘.

PDP Tears APC’s Agenda Apart, Rubbishes Tinubu’s Lecture At British House Of Commons

Peoples’ Democratic Party, PDP, yesterday, reviewed the proposed agenda of the All Progressives Congress, APC, and dismissed it as lacking in substance.
In its review, the ruling party frowned at APC’s silence on the issues of corruption and terrorism, saying it was reflective of the tolerance of APC and its leaders for the two evils it claimed were at the top of the agenda of the PDP-led Federal Government.
In a statement by its National Publicity Secretary, Chief Olisa Metuh, PDP faulted APC’s democratic credentials and proposals on education as it used strike actions in Action Congress of Nigeria, ACN-controlled states of Ekiti and Osun to dismiss the opposition’s plans of quality education.
The party’s response comes on the heels of Senator Bola Tinubu’s Monday lecture at the British House of Commons, where he unfolded the agenda of the merger alliance of opposition parties under the banner of APC.
